The Noel Group is proud to partner with a prestigious client in the Contract Catering industry to recruit a dynamic and driven Deputy General Manager for a hands-on leadership role based in Cork.
As Deputy General Manager, you will play a pivotal role in the day-to-day operations of a high-volume catering service. This is a hands-on role suited to a strong leader with operational expertise, stakeholder management skills, and a proactive approach to delivering exceptional service standards. You will support the General Manager in all aspects of running the site, from financial oversight to people management, compliance, and customer satisfaction.
Our client is a leading player in the contract catering industry, delivering premium catering solutions to a diverse range of clients. With a strong reputation for service excellence and innovation, they offer a collaborative environment that supports leadership development and progression.
The Duties:
* Provide operational expertise while leading a high-performing team.
* Manage client and stakeholder relationships to ensure service excellence.
* Oversee daily operations, identify improvement opportunities, and implement strategic initiatives.
* Develop and mentor department managers and staff to meet company objectives.
* Partner with Finance to manage budgets and drive financial performance.
* Ensure all health & safety, legislative and company compliance is met.
* Deliver high-end hospitality and event services in line with brand standards.
* Implement service innovations and growth strategies aligned with client goals.
The Requirements:
* Minimum 5+ years of Food & Beverage management experience in a high-volume environment.
* Strong business acumen with experience managing budgets and financial analysis.
* Proven leadership in managing through other managers and large teams.
* Experience in high-end hospitality and event service delivery.
* Excellent interpersonal and client relationship skills.
* Ability to influence, lead from the front, and foster a positive team culture.
* Strong understanding of legislative compliance in a catering or hospitality setting.
* Entrepreneurial mindset with a focus on continuous improvement.
* Must be living in Ireland and have the right to work in the Republic of Ireland.
* Visa and relocation packages are not provided.
The Salary & Benefits:
* Salary: €65,000 per annum (negotiable based on experience).
* Opportunities for career progression within a prestigious hospitality group.
* Access to professional development and training programs.
* A dynamic and supportive working environment.
* Exposure to premium clients and innovative catering operations.
